The company later acquired the [[Tempo Video]] label, and later created the [[Tempo Pre-School]] label. In 1996, [[PolyGram Filmed Entertainment|PolyGram]] acquired a stake in the company which they later sold in 1999. In 2000, the company was acquired by [[Just Entertainment]] and was folded by the company shortly after. In 2002, Ian Miles founded [[Abbey Home Media]] to continue on releasing children's material, and later acquired the ex-Just assets. | ||
